Hamilton Fish to Bancroft, September 23, 1870
Mr. Fish to Mr. Bancroft.
No. 244.]
Department of State, Washington, September 23, 1870.
Sir: Your dispatch of the 6th instant, No. 131, has been received, and your proceedings in regard to the transmission of correspondence between Germany and France are approved.
This Government desires the American legations to render all facilities to communications (not military) between the belligerent powers.
* * * * * * *
I am, sir, your obedient servant,
HAMILTON FISH.
